Re: Mini X - a new member in the family
Thanks for pointing out the mask and dns issue. I will fix that shortly.
In the meantime, please switch to non-dhcp and set data manually,
press save and reboot.
bogomips should not bother you. A10 SOC is dynamically clocked. So when idle,
performance goes down, when busy it will go up to the 1000 bogomips you do expect.
This is done to keep power consumption as low as possible.

Re: Mini X - a new member in the family
Thanks for giving me the chance to log in. This could happen,
when date is still on Mini X system default (1.1.2010) during
initial setups. I did made an update to the code, so that this
should not occur again. Will also be part of the next image and
sw update.
